Skip to main content

Palo Alto Networks Utilities

Project description

panw-utils

https://img.shields.io/pypi/v/panw_utils.svg https://img.shields.io/travis/dapacruz/panw_utils.svg Documentation Status

Palo Alto Networks Utilities

Features

get-panw-api-key.py

  • Returns the current API key, suitable for piping to pbcopy (macOS) or clip.exe (Windows)

  • Command line options

  • Platform independent

  • Save default user and firewall

  • Update saved settings

  • Receives pipeline input (stdin)

  • Uses a default firewall if one not provided

  • Prompts for required parameters if none provided

get-panw-firewalls.py

  • Returns a list of firewalls including management address and serial number

  • Output can be pasted directly into Excel

  • Terse output option for piping to other commands

  • Command line options

  • Platform independent

  • Save API key and default Panorama host

  • Update saved settings

  • Override/supply API key on the command line

get-panw-interfaces.py

  • Returns a list of firewalls interfaces

  • Output can be pasted directly into Excel

  • Terse output option for piping to other commands

  • Command line options

  • Platform independent

  • Save API key and default firewall

  • Update saved settings

  • Override/supply API key on the command line

  • Filter on interface properties

History

0.0.1 (2019-02-16)

  • First release on PyPI.

0.1.0 (2019-02-17)

  • Update README.rst.

  • Update descriptions.

  • Implement helper command (panw-utils).

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

panw_utils-0.1.0.tar.gz (17.4 kB view details)

Uploaded Source

Built Distribution

panw_utils-0.1.0-py2.py3-none-any.whl (11.5 kB view details)

Uploaded Python 2 Python 3

File details

Details for the file panw_utils-0.1.0.tar.gz.

File metadata

  • Download URL: panw_utils-0.1.0.tar.gz
  • Upload date:
  • Size: 17.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.13.0 pkginfo/1.5.0.1 requests/2.21.0 setuptools/40.8.0 requests-toolbelt/0.9.1 tqdm/4.31.1 CPython/3.7.2

File hashes

Hashes for panw_utils-0.1.0.tar.gz
Algorithm Hash digest
SHA256 9b0514c98899c2c630eac5f2a60ed43401680232ffe0cbf38fd6f82d5ba1098d
MD5 cac75afd078cc7bf5c38c5da2130f50a
BLAKE2b-256 84df8063f39df549d2e2901cdd9485b1360a2c68fb2a024d36b8d0bb5da7a06e

See more details on using hashes here.

File details

Details for the file panw_utils-0.1.0-py2.py3-none-any.whl.

File metadata

  • Download URL: panw_utils-0.1.0-py2.py3-none-any.whl
  • Upload date:
  • Size: 11.5 kB
  • Tags: Python 2,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.13.0 pkginfo/1.5.0.1 requests/2.21.0 setuptools/40.8.0 requests-toolbelt/0.9.1 tqdm/4.31.1 CPython/3.7.2

File hashes

Hashes for panw_utils-0.1.0-py2.py3-none-any.whl
Algorithm Hash digest
SHA256 0a3ac42820388c936c854adc5a07530117ee263ce1cff208433972141d19696c
MD5 a4d2ef1a69f8786ce1d43da7c84acaab
BLAKE2b-256 39527a385f976f77757d940ea52cbb2476e4fcacfc22179bca1fc5ee2798dcb1

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page